If you are looking for lightweight options to reduce your load, this is not the brand for you. Ozark Trail can maintain its affordability by using heavier, cheaper fabrics. In the realm of outdoor gear, especially with items like sleeping bags and tents, the higher the price tag, the lighter the weight. Ozark Trail is an inexpensive brand that offers a good introduction to outdoor gear and includes many products that are both comfortable and dependable.
